Tree Pruning

As trees grow and mature, they need to be trimmed and pruned. We are always in need of experienced pruners to help organize tree pruning sessions and volunteers willing to learn to help in this very important task. Learn about tree biology, tree maintenance, use of pruning tools (pruners, handsaws, pole saws, pole clips, loppers), proper pruning techniques, and strategy for structural pruning over time. Participants work on young trees to give them a strong healthy structure starting out, reducing future maintenance problems. All pruning is done from the ground, on younger trees and lower limbs of older trees.
